当前位置:刘伯温火凤凰公式网 > 三目运算符 >

JAVA三目运算符Char类型的输出结果

  可选中1个或多个下面的关键词,搜索相关资料。也可直接点“搜索资料”搜索整个问题。

  1 假如表达式1和表达式2具有相同的类型,那么整个条件运算符结果的类型就是这个类型。

  2 假如一个表达式的类型是T,T是byte或short或char,另一个表达式的类型是int类型的常量表达式,而且这个常量表达式的值是可以用类型T表示的(也就是说,常量表达式的值是在类型T的取值范围之内),那么整个条件运算符结果的类型就是T。

  3 除以上情况外,假如表达式1和表达式2的类型不同,那么将进行类型提升,整个条件运算符结果的类型就是提升后的类型

  这个你应该查一下ASCII 码表就明白了, ,‘A’的ASCII码为65,E的ASCII码值为69;当char和int一起做比较或运算时,char会自动转为int

http://idagoldadv.com/sanmuyunsuanfu/271.html
点击次数:??更新时间2019-07-21??【打印此页】??【关闭
  • Copyright © 2002-2017 DEDECMS. 织梦科技 版权所有  
  • 点击这里给我发消息
在线交流 
客服咨询
【我们的专业】
【效果的保证】
【百度百科】
【因为有我】
【所以精彩】